The Best Sugar Free Peanut Butter Cookie Recipe (Vegan)
This is one of the easiest Sugar Free Peanut Butter Cookie Recipes ever. These healthy vegan peanut butter cookies are a delicious way to satisfy your cookie craving! They come together in 1 bowl with only 7 ingredients for a super easy dessert for peanut butter lovers.
Preheat oven to 350°F and cover a cookie sheet with parchment paper.
In stand mixer, a large mixing bowl with an electric mixer, or a by hand, mix together the natural peanut butter, monk fruit sweetener or your favorite sugar substitute, plant-based milk, and vanilla extract.
1 cup natural peanut butter, 1/2 cup golden monkfruit sweetener, 1 tsp vanilla extract, 1/3 cup non-dairy milk
Add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ients. Add baking soda, baking powder, flour, and salt if you're using it. Stir the ingredients thoroughly until a consistent cookie dough forms.
1 cup all purpose flour, 1/2 tsp baking soda, 1/4 tsp baking powder, 1 pinch salt
Using a small cookie scoop or spoon, scoop out balls of dough and place them on the prepared baking sheet, leaving enough space between each for spreading. Using the tines of a fork make a crisscross pattern and flatten the cookie dough or sprinkle the tops with classic monkfruit sweetener for a crinkle effect.
4 Tbsp classic monkfruit sweetener
Bake cookies for approximately 10-12 minutes or until the edges turn golden brown.
Allow the cookies to c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.
Storage
Store the cookies in an airtight container at room temperature. Keep them in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ight.Pro Tip: Place a slice of bread in with the cookies to keep them from drying out. Also, do not refrigerate cookies because this can cause them to dry out. Freezing: Place cookies in a freezer-safe container, separated by parchment paper and freeze for up to 3 months in airtight bags. Thaw at room temperature when ready to eat.
